BC GENERATOR SINGLE PHASE
DESCRIPTION
The BC generator is a brushless, self-excited generator which
requires only the driving force of the engine to produce an
AC output. The stator houses two sets of windings; the main
stator windings and the exciter windings. When the generator
is started, residual magnetism in the four rotating poles
induces a current in the stator which then generates an even
larger current in the exciter windings. This mutual build up
of current in the four rotating poles and in the exciter
windings quickly reaches the saturation point of the
capacitor(s) and a regulated energy field is then maintained
in the stator. At the same time, this regulated field produces
a steady voltage in the stator windings which can then be
drawn off the generator's AC terminals to operate AC
equipment. The generator is a single-phase, reconnectable
120 volt AC two-wire at 60 hertz or 115 volt AC two-wire or
230 volt or AC two-wire, at 50 hertz. Refer to the
SPECIFICATIONS section of this manual for generator
ratings. The generator's data plate gives the voltage, current
and frequency rating of the generator. An AC wiring decal is
affixed to the inside of the louvered cover at the generator
end. A diagram of the various AC voltage connections is
provided on the decal. An Integral Controller (IC) is mounted
inside the generator and supplies a continuous DC charge to
the generators starting battery when the generator is running.
Circuit Breaker ( AC l
A circuit breaker is installed on all single phase
WESTERBEKE generators. This circuit breaker will auto-
matically disconnect generator power in case of an electrical
overload. The circuit breaker can be manually shut off when
servicing the generator to ensure that no power is corning
into the boat.
